数据挖掘和视觉各有优势,具体选择取决于应用场景、目标和需求。 数据挖掘擅长从大量数据中发现隐藏的模式和关系、支持决策和预测分析、提高业务运营效率;而视觉则擅长直观地展示数据、提升用户体验、增强理解和沟通效果。对于需要深入分析和预测的任务,数据挖掘更为适用。例如,在金融领域,通过数据挖掘可以分析客户行为、预测市场趋势、识别欺诈行为。而对于需要快速理解和传达信息的场景,视觉更为有效。比如在市场营销中,通过图表和图形可以直观展示销售数据和用户行为,帮助团队迅速做出决策。在实际应用中,数据挖掘和视觉经常结合使用,以发挥各自的优势,提供全面的解决方案。
一、数据挖掘的定义和应用场景
数据挖掘(Data Mining)是一种从大量数据中提取有用信息和知识的技术。其核心是通过算法和统计学方法,从数据集中发现隐藏的模式、关系和趋势。这些信息可以用于预测、分类、聚类、关联分析等多种任务。数据挖掘广泛应用于金融、医疗、零售、制造、通信等多个行业。在金融领域,数据挖掘可以用于信用评分、风险管理、欺诈检测、市场分析等方面。医疗领域,数据挖掘帮助医生从患者历史数据中发现疾病模式和治疗效果,提供个性化医疗方案。零售行业利用数据挖掘进行客户细分、市场篮分析、库存管理等,提高销售和运营效率。制造业通过数据挖掘优化生产过程、减少故障率、提升产品质量。通信行业则利用数据挖掘进行客户流失预测、网络优化、服务质量提升等。
二、视觉的定义和应用场景
视觉(Visualization)是一种通过图形、图表、图像等方式直观展示数据和信息的技术。其目的是将复杂的数据转换为易于理解和分析的视觉形式,帮助用户快速掌握数据的关键点和趋势。视觉技术在数据分析、商业智能、市场营销、教育培训等多个领域都有广泛应用。在数据分析中,视觉技术通过柱状图、饼图、折线图、散点图等多种图表展示数据分布、趋势和关系,辅助数据分析和决策。商业智能中,仪表盘和报告通过视觉化展示关键绩效指标(KPI)、运营数据等,帮助管理层快速了解业务状况。市场营销利用视觉化展示用户行为、销售数据、市场反馈等,支持营销策略制定和效果评估。教育培训中,视觉化工具通过图解、示意图、动画等方式提升学习效果和理解能力。
三、数据挖掘的核心技术和方法
数据挖掘的核心技术包括分类、回归、聚类、关联分析、时间序列分析、异常检测等。分类是将数据划分为不同类别的过程,常用方法有决策树、支持向量机、朴素贝叶斯、神经网络等。回归是预测连续数值型变量的方法,常用技术有线性回归、逻辑回归、岭回归等。聚类是将数据分组为相似的子集,常用方法有K-means、层次聚类、DBSCAN等。关联分析用于发现数据项之间的关联规则,常用技术有Apriori算法、FP-growth算法等。时间序列分析用于分析和预测时间序列数据,常用方法有ARIMA模型、指数平滑法等。异常检测用于识别数据中的异常值或异常模式,常用方法有孤立森林、局部异常因子、支持向量机等。
四、视觉的核心技术和方法
视觉技术的核心包括数据可视化、信息图表、交互式图表、3D可视化、地图可视化等。数据可视化是通过图表展示数据,常用工具有Tableau、Power BI、D3.js等。信息图表通过图解和文字结合的方式传达信息,常用于报告、宣传资料等。交互式图表允许用户与图表互动,常用技术有JavaScript、HTML5、SVG等。3D可视化通过三维图形展示数据,常用于科学计算、工程设计、虚拟现实等领域。地图可视化将地理数据展示在地图上,常用于地理信息系统(GIS)、市场分析、物流管理等,常用工具有ArcGIS、Leaflet、Mapbox等。
五、数据挖掘和视觉的结合应用
数据挖掘和视觉的结合应用可以发挥各自的优势,提供更全面的解决方案。在商业智能中,数据挖掘用于从历史数据中发现模式和趋势,视觉化展示这些发现,帮助企业做出决策。在市场营销中,数据挖掘分析客户行为和市场反馈,视觉化展示结果,支持营销策略的制定和优化。在医疗领域,数据挖掘从患者数据中发现疾病模式和治疗效果,视觉化展示这些信息,辅助医生诊断和治疗。在金融领域,数据挖掘用于风险管理和欺诈检测,视觉化展示风险和异常,帮助金融机构防范风险。在制造业,数据挖掘优化生产过程和质量控制,视觉化展示生产数据和质量指标,提升生产效率和产品质量。
六、数据挖掘和视觉的工具和平台
数据挖掘和视觉有多种工具和平台支持。数据挖掘工具包括SAS、SPSS、RapidMiner、KNIME、Weka等,这些工具提供多种数据挖掘算法和分析功能,支持数据预处理、模型训练、评估和应用。视觉化工具包括Tableau、Power BI、QlikView、D3.js、Plotly等,这些工具提供多种图表和可视化功能,支持数据导入、图表创建、交互和分享。综合平台如Python、R、MATLAB等,既支持数据挖掘又支持视觉化,提供丰富的库和包,如Python的Pandas、Scikit-learn、Matplotlib、Seaborn等,R的ggplot2、caret等,MATLAB的Statistics and Machine Learning Toolbox、Visualization Toolbox等。
七、数据挖掘和视觉的挑战和未来发展
数据挖掘和视觉面临多种挑战,包括数据质量、算法复杂度、计算资源、隐私保护、可解释性等。数据质量是指数据的准确性、完整性、一致性和及时性,低质量的数据会影响数据挖掘和视觉的效果。算法复杂度是指数据挖掘算法的时间和空间复杂度,复杂的算法可能需要大量计算资源和时间。计算资源是指计算机的处理能力、存储空间和网络带宽,数据挖掘和视觉需要高性能的计算资源支持。隐私保护是指保护数据中的个人隐私和敏感信息,数据挖掘可能涉及敏感数据,需要采取适当的隐私保护措施。可解释性是指数据挖掘和视觉结果的可理解性和可解释性,复杂的模型和图表可能难以理解,需要提高其可解释性。未来,数据挖掘和视觉将朝着智能化、自动化、实时化、个性化等方向发展,利用人工智能、大数据、云计算等新技术,提升其性能和应用效果。
八、数据挖掘和视觉的实际案例
在金融领域,某银行利用数据挖掘和视觉技术进行信用评分和风险管理。通过分析客户的历史交易数据、信用记录、社交行为等,构建信用评分模型,预测客户的信用风险。然后,通过视觉化工具将信用评分和风险指标展示在仪表盘上,帮助信贷员快速评估客户的信用状况。在医疗领域,某医院利用数据挖掘和视觉技术进行疾病预测和个性化医疗。通过分析患者的病历、检验数据、基因数据等,构建疾病预测模型,预测患者的疾病风险和治疗效果。然后,通过视觉化工具将预测结果和个性化医疗方案展示给医生和患者,辅助诊断和治疗。在零售行业,某电商平台利用数据挖掘和视觉技术进行客户细分和市场分析。通过分析客户的购买行为、浏览记录、评价反馈等,进行客户细分和市场篮分析,发现客户的购买偏好和关联商品。然后,通过视觉化工具将客户细分和市场篮分析结果展示在报告和仪表盘上,支持营销策略的制定和优化。
九、如何选择数据挖掘和视觉技术
选择数据挖掘和视觉技术需要考虑多个因素,包括应用场景、数据类型、技术要求、资源预算等。应用场景是指数据挖掘和视觉的具体应用领域和任务,不同的应用场景需要不同的技术和方法。数据类型是指数据的来源、结构、规模和质量,不同的数据类型需要不同的预处理和分析方法。技术要求是指数据挖掘和视觉的技术复杂度、计算资源、开发周期等,不同的技术要求需要不同的工具和平台支持。资源预算是指数据挖掘和视觉的资金、人员、设备等资源,不同的资源预算需要不同的投资和配置。选择数据挖掘和视觉技术时,可以根据实际需求和条件,进行综合评估和比较,选择最适合的解决方案。
十、数据挖掘和视觉的未来趋势
数据挖掘和视觉的未来趋势包括智能化、自动化、实时化、个性化等。智能化是指利用人工智能技术提升数据挖掘和视觉的智能水平,如机器学习、深度学习、自然语言处理等。自动化是指利用自动化技术提高数据挖掘和视觉的效率和效果,如自动数据预处理、自动模型训练、自动图表生成等。实时化是指利用实时计算技术实现数据挖掘和视觉的实时处理和展示,如流数据处理、实时监控、实时报警等。个性化是指利用个性化技术提供定制化的数据挖掘和视觉服务,如个性化推荐、个性化报告、个性化仪表盘等。未来,数据挖掘和视觉将更加智能、自动、实时和个性化,提供更强大和便捷的分析和展示能力,支持更多样和复杂的应用场景。
相关问答FAQs:
数据挖掘和视觉哪个更重要?
在现代科技快速发展的背景下,数据挖掘与数据视觉化作为两种重要的数据处理和分析方式,各自发挥着独特的作用。数据挖掘是指从大量数据中提取有价值的信息和模式,而数据视觉化则是将这些信息通过图形化的方式呈现出来,使得人们更容易理解和分析数据。两者的重要性往往取决于具体的应用场景和目标。例如,在需要深度分析和预测的情况下,数据挖掘可能显得更为重要;而在需要快速理解和传达信息时,数据视觉化则不可或缺。因此,不能简单地将二者进行优劣比较,而是应该根据实际需求综合考虑。
数据挖掘与数据视觉化的具体应用场景有哪些?
数据挖掘和数据视觉化的应用场景非常广泛,各自的功能和特点在不同领域中得到了有效体现。在金融行业,数据挖掘可以用于信用评分、欺诈检测等,帮助机构识别风险;而数据视觉化则能够将复杂的财务数据转化为易于理解的图表,帮助决策者快速做出判断。在医疗行业,数据挖掘可以用于患者数据分析,预测疾病趋势;而数据视觉化则能够帮助医生以更直观的方式查看患者的健康状况。
在零售行业,数据挖掘通过分析消费者行为和购买模式,帮助商家制定精准营销策略;同时,数据视觉化则可以将销售数据以图形化的方式展示,便于商家快速了解销售状况。此外,社交媒体分析、市场研究等领域也都能从数据挖掘和视觉化中获益。因此,选择使用哪种方法往往取决于具体的业务目标和数据特性。
如何有效结合数据挖掘与数据视觉化?
在实际工作中,将数据挖掘与数据视觉化有效结合能够提升数据分析的深度和广度。首先,数据挖掘的结果可以为数据视觉化提供基础,确保视觉化展示的内容是基于真实和有效的数据挖掘分析结果。例如,通过数据挖掘发现的销售趋势可以通过折线图或柱状图的形式清晰地展现给管理层,从而帮助其做出更为精准的决策。
其次,利用数据视觉化工具和技术,可以对数据挖掘的结果进行更为直观的展示,帮助不同背景的人员(如技术人员、管理层、市场人员等)都能快速理解和使用数据。例如,使用交互式仪表盘展示数据挖掘结果,允许用户动态筛选和查看不同维度的数据,能够提升数据的可用性。
此外,定期更新和维护数据挖掘与视觉化的模型和工具也是非常重要的。随着数据的不断增长和变化,原有的模型可能会失去准确性,因此需要进行迭代和优化。通过不断的反馈和调整,可以确保数据挖掘与数据视觉化的结合能够持续为组织创造价值。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。